What does temporarily mean?

Definitions for temporarily
tem·po·rar·i·ly

This dictionary definitions page includes all the possible meanings, example usage and translations of the word temporarily.

Princeton's WordNet

  1. temporarilyadverb

    for a limited time only; not permanently

    "he will work here temporarily"; "he was brought out of retirement temporarily"; "a power failure temporarily darkened the town"

Wiktionary

  1. temporarilyadverb

    for a relatively brief period of time

  2. temporarilyadverb

    not permanently

ChatGPT

  1. temporarily

    Temporarily refers to something happening or existing for a limited or short period of time, not permanently or indefinitely. It implies a change that will only last for a certain duration and will eventually return to its original state or condition.

Webster Dictionary

  1. Temporarilyadverb

    in a temporary manner; for a time
